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
10263 54 6922063642 8557126 439
7991 3894613856
7991 3894613856
5970 429344 4764
All about undefined
Interested in learning more?
7991 3894613856
5970 429344 4764
See more
5332459573 879434 907409485
59 723647262 081665406 32408
See more
70545108031 20
11 01204289169 36 90 65325001925
See more